Dubai's most versatile large-scale nightlife complex, with separate rooms for electronic music, club nights, and major touring artists.
Soho Garden DXB at Meydan is a nightlife campus rather than one room. CODE DXB is the indoor house-and-techno club, while Soho Club, BLACK, Playroom, and event spaces can run different formats. That range makes Soho the strongest all-round choice for serious electronic lineups and groups that want production at festival scale. The exact room, lineup, access type, and opening time must be checked on the date-specific listing.
Why it is worth visiting
Best overall when the lineup matters: the multi-room format gives Soho more musical range and production depth than a conventional hotel club.
Atmosphere & music
House, techno, melodic techno, hip-hop, R&B, and open-format programming depending on the room. Resident selectors, international touring DJs, visual production, dancers, and room-specific performers
Food & drinks
Licensed bars and table-service menus operate by room. Food availability and kitchen hours vary, so do not assume a full dinner menu at a ticketed club event.
Price & entry
No universal cover. Tickets, guest lists, and door admission are event-specific and displayed on the official event listing. Table minimum spends are quoted for the selected room, event, group size, and placement; no fixed public minimum applies to every night. A ticket or table does not remove ID, dress-code, age, arrival-time, or door-discretion requirements.
Dress code & age
Smart nightlife attire. Closed shoes and long trousers are the safest choice for men; avoid sportswear, beachwear, shorts, and flip-flops. 21+ for nightclub events; carry an original passport or Emirates ID and check whether a specific promoter applies a higher age rule.
Booking & arrival
Confirm the exact room, event ticket inclusion, table location, minimum spend, taxes, service charge, guest count, and arrival cutoff in writing. Valet and event parking are available at Meydan; ride-hailing is usually easier after a headline event.
Pros
- Strongest variety of club rooms and music formats
- Regular touring-DJ and large-production programming
- Suitable for both ticket buyers and VIP-table groups
Limitations
- The experience changes substantially by room and event
- Meydan requires a taxi or private transport for most visitors

A high-energy 32nd-floor indoor club known for hip-hop, R&B, trap, Afro-influenced nights, artist appearances, and tiered VIP seating.
BLU occupies the 32nd floor of V Hotel Dubai in Al Habtoor City. Its weekly program changes genre by night, with current official pages covering hip-hop, trap, urban, Afro, and house-influenced formats. The venue works best for guests who want a full nightclub rather than a dinner lounge, and for groups willing to reserve early when a live artist or special event is announced.
Why it is worth visiting
The clearest choice in this list for a late, indoor hip-hop club experience with strong production and elevated views.
Atmosphere & music
Hip-hop, R&B, trap, urban, Afro, and selected house formats. Resident DJs, touring artists, MCs, dancers, and large-format visual production
Food & drinks
Licensed bars, cocktails, bottles, and a food menu are available. Entry credit, when offered, is event-specific and should be confirmed before payment.
Price & entry
The official FAQ says entry charges vary by event and are often redeemable on food and drinks; confirm the selected night before arrival. VIP table spends are not fixed publicly and depend on placement, artist, date, and group size. 21+ with original ID. Admission remains subject to the current event, dress code, group policy, and door discretion.
Dress code & age
Casual chic. The official policy excludes flip-flops, beachwear, kandura, scarves, and face coverings; polished nightlife wear is the safest choice. Strictly 21+; the official FAQ requires a physical ID.
Booking & arrival
Ask for a written table quote showing the floor level, booth location, guest count, redeemable amount, taxes, service charge, and arrival deadline. Valet and public parking are available at V Hotel / Al Habtoor City.
Pros
- Current official hours and door rules are published clearly
- Strong hip-hop and urban identity
- Indoor format works throughout Dubai's hot season
Limitations
- Cover and table spend can rise for artist nights
- The high-energy format is not suited to a quiet lounge evening

An ultra-premium 61st-floor dinner-show and late-night club combining Italian and Japanese dining with singers, dancers, and acrobatic production.
Billionaire Dubai now operates on the 61st floor of Mandarin Oriental Downtown in Wasl Tower, not at its former Taj Dubai address. The night begins as a high-end dinner and show, then develops into a late club atmosphere. It is the most suitable choice in this guide for a special occasion where hospitality, performance, and table service matter more than a conventional open dance floor.
Why it is worth visiting
The strongest luxury splurge: choose it for a polished dinner show and high-touch VIP service rather than a casual club night.
Atmosphere & music
Live show music, commercial house, open-format club sets, and performance-led entertainment. Singers, dancers, acrobats, theatrical performers, resident DJs, and bottle-service presentation
Food & drinks
Italian and Japanese menus, premium cocktails, wine, champagne, and bottle service form a major part of the experience.
Price & entry
No universal public cover is stated. Reservations are strongly recommended for the dinner show and late-night club experience. Table and dining commitments are quoted by date, position, group size, and event; request the complete written total before confirming. Management controls admission. Carry original ID and comply with the reservation time, dress code, and current age policy.
Dress code & age
Elegant evening attire. This is a luxury dinner-show environment; avoid sportswear, beachwear, shorts, and casual footwear. Treat the late-night venue as 21+ and confirm any dinner-specific age exception directly before booking.
Booking & arrival
Reserve in advance and request the seating location, show visibility, menu or spend commitment, taxes, service charge, cancellation policy, and arrival time in writing. Hotel valet is available at Mandarin Oriental Downtown, Wasl Tower.
Pros
- Distinctive dinner, show, and club progression
- Current new 61st-floor location
- Strong service for celebrations and luxury groups
Limitations
- One of the most expensive nights in this guide
- Not the right choice for guests seeking a casual dance-floor-first club

Iris Harbour
A newly relocated Dubai Harbour restaurant and open-air terrace where sunset dining develops into a late-night house and lounge atmosphere.
Iris moved from Meydan and now operates as Iris Harbour beside Bar du Port in Dubai Harbour. The venue is more restaurant-lounge than enclosed superclub, but earns a place for its open-air marina setting, soundtrack that builds after sunset, Wednesday ladies night, Saturday brunch, and Sunday Sunset session. It is the strongest outdoor option in this guide for couples and groups who prefer conversation, views, food, and music over a packed indoor dance floor.
Why it is worth visiting
Best outdoor choice for a date or group that wants Dubai Harbour views, dinner, sunset, and music without committing to a conventional superclub.
Atmosphere & music
Deep house, Afro-house, lounge, sunset electronic, and late-night DJ programming. Resident DJs, sunset selectors, live elements, brunch performers, and event-led entertainment
Food & drinks
A full restaurant menu, sharing plates, cocktails, wine, champagne, and table service support a dinner-to-late-night visit.
Price & entry
No universal public cover. Dining, ladies-night, brunch, sunset, and late-night reservations can have separate terms. Terrace tables and event bookings use live minimum spends or package prices supplied during reservation. This is a restaurant-lounge with late-night programming. Confirm the selected event, age rule, table area, arrival time, and any package conditions.
Dress code & age
Smart casual by sunset and polished nightlife wear after dark. Avoid beachwear, sportswear, and overly casual footwear. Event and licensed-area age policies can vary by session; confirm the current rule, especially for brunch and late-night bookings.
Booking & arrival
State whether you want dinner, sunset, ladies night, brunch, or a late table. Confirm terrace location, package or spend, weather policy, guest count, and arrival time. Dubai Harbour parking and valet options are available nearby; use the venue's current arrival instructions to find the correct entrance.
Pros
- Current Dubai Harbour location and marina views
- Full dining plus sunset and late-night programming
- Better for conversation and couples than a dense superclub
Limitations
- It is a nightlife restaurant-lounge rather than a pure dance-floor club
- Outdoor comfort and programming can be weather or season dependent
Where Are the Best Club Areas in Dubai?
Meydan is for event-scale nightlife. Soho Garden DXB is the anchor, and transport should be planned because this is not a walkable Metro nightlife district.
Business Bay and Al Habtoor City offer a dense group of indoor venues. BLU is urban and hip-hop-led, ORA switches between Arabic and English formats, and CAVO focuses more on Afro-house, melodic electronic events, dining, and lounge seating. Browse the Business Bay nightlife area guide before choosing a hotel or route.
Downtown Dubai and Sheikh Zayed Road cover polished high-rise experiences. Billionaire is the dinner-show choice, Armani/Privé provides Burj Khalifa hotel glamour, and Avenue runs Arabic and international club formats from Shangri-La Dubai. See the Downtown Dubai nightlife guide for nearby alternatives.
Palm Jumeirah and Dubai Harbour are strongest for views. The Penthouse is the true rooftop club in this guide; Iris Harbour is an outdoor restaurant and nightlife terrace. Compare the broader Palm Jumeirah nightlife guide and Dubai Marina guide for nearby options.
Dubai Nightclub Entry, Age, and Dress-Code Rules
The safest working rule is 21+ with original physical identification. Carry an Emirates ID or passport. A digital copy may not be accepted, and a valid reservation does not require a venue to ignore its door policy.
Dress smartly even when a page says casual chic. Men should default to long trousers and closed shoes. Sportswear, beachwear, shorts, flip-flops, and overly casual outfits create avoidable entry risk. Women generally wear polished evening or club attire. Group composition can also matter. Couples and balanced mixed groups may have easier guest-list access than large all-male groups. That is not a promise of admission: the current event, capacity, ticket, age, arrival time, and management decision still apply.
How VIP Table Booking Works in Dubai
A VIP table usually carries a minimum spend, not one standard rental fee. The amount depends on the artist, night, table position, capacity, and demand. Some venues apply the amount to food and bottles; others add taxes, service, tickets, or deposits separately.
Never rely on an old screenshot or a citywide average. Ask for the current floor plan and a written quote. A rear table, dance-floor booth, terrace table, and dinner-show seat are different products even when they share a venue name.

Questions to Ask Before You Pay
- What exact event, room, table, or terrace area am I booking?
- Is the amount an entry fee, deposit, minimum spend, or non-redeemable charge?
- Are VAT, municipality fees, service charge, and event tickets included?
- How many guests are included, and does the venue apply a group-ratio rule?
- What is the latest arrival time before the booking or guest list is released?
- What original ID and age rule applies to every guest?
- What dress-code items can cause refusal at the door?
- What is the cancellation, no-show, and event-change policy?
